The Shining: Escape from the Overlook Hotel (The Op)The Op has announced an escape room styled board game based on the Stephen King classic, The Shining, is arriving later this year. In The Shining: Escape from the Overlook Hotel, players will represent Wendy and Danny Torrance as they do their best to avoid the insane Jack Torrance and flee the haunted hotel. The game is for one or more players, ages 17+, plays in around two hours, and will carry an MSRP of $29.99 when it arrives later this year.

From The Op:

“Here’s Johnny!” In The Shining: Escape from the Overlook Hotel, take on the roles of Wendy and Danny and work together to search for a way out! Use psychic abilities like “the shining” to solve challenging puzzles, but beware of Jack and the hotel itself, which are conspiring to keep the Torrance family captive. Can you get Wendy and Danny out of the Overlook Hotel while avoiding the axe-wielding Jack?

The Shining: Escape from the Overlook Hotel puts one or more players in the roles of unhinged writer Jack Torrance’s wife and son, Wendy and Danny, who must work together and find a way out of the mysterious resort!

Driven by the “Coded Chronicles” mechanism, which requires you to unlock clues and solve puzzles for unique storytelling codes, the game allows you to use psychic abilities like “the shining” to get through more than two challenging hours of escaping the threat of homicidal Jack and the paranormal hotel itself! Since every Coded Chronicles game is enriched with thematic details and objectives, escaping captivity makes this edition’s difficulty level as hard as a dizzying hedge maze (minus the time limit)!

Players can anticipate being engaged with every unpredictable turn, thanks to Wendy and Danny’s heightened abilities, which allow their characters to investigate with double the intuition as characters from the previous Coded Chronicles game, Scooby-Doo: Escape from the Haunted Mansion. Use Wendy’s skill of looking and using surrounding objects to get a better hold of helpful items or tap Danny’s supernatural “Shining” to reveal hidden clues.
